Provides that in judicial proceedings to review real property assessments in cities of one million or more inhabitants, the assessing method, capitalization rate, and other data or formula used to determine valuation must be disclosed to the petitioner.

Authorizes occupational therapists and occupational therapy assistants to be eligible for a limited permit once they meet all requirements for admission to the licensing examination instead of after graduating.
Provides that charter school applicants shall first apply to the community district education council or the board of education of the school district for approval for renewal of a charter within a certain amount of time and public hearings shall be conducted on such proposed application.
Establishes a state seal of artistic achievement to recognize high school graduates who have attained a high level of proficiency in music, dance, theater, visual arts or media arts.
Requires children under the age of eighteen to wear protective headgear while skiing or snowboarding; imposes civil fines for violations thereof; applies safety in skiing code requirements to snowboarders and snowboarding.
